问小白 wenxiaobai
资讯
历史
科技
环境与自然
成长
游戏
财经
文学与艺术
美食
健康
家居
文化
情感
汽车
三农
军事
旅行
运动
教育
生活
星座命理

批处理脚本:轻松实现文件路径批量转换

创作时间:
作者:
@小白创作中心

批处理脚本:轻松实现文件路径批量转换

引用
CSDN
12
来源
1.
https://edu.csdn.net/course/detail/35965
2.
https://blog.csdn.net/VS18703761631/article/details/126506406
3.
https://blog.csdn.net/henanlion/article/details/135428238
4.
https://blog.csdn.net/csfchh/article/details/106795352
5.
https://blog.csdn.net/WZH577/article/details/100512784
6.
https://qianfanmarket.baidu.com/article/detail/992726
7.
https://blog.csdn.net/weixin_47465999/article/details/130704447
8.
https://www.cnblogs.com/linyfeng/p/8072002.html
9.
https://www.cnblogs.com/lsgxeva/p/10694546.html
10.
https://www.w3cschool.cn/dosmlxxsc1/wvqyr9.html
11.
http://xstarcd.github.io/wiki/windows/windows_cmd_summary_commands.html
12.
https://www.cnblogs.com/wjune-0405/p/17446429.html

在当今快节奏的工作环境中,提高工作效率至关重要。通过学习并应用批处理脚本(BAT/CMD),你可以轻松实现文件路径的快速转换,从而节省大量时间。无论是批量修改文件名还是自动化日常任务,批处理脚本都能成为你的好帮手。快来掌握这些实用技巧吧!

01

什么是批处理脚本?

批处理脚本(Batch Script)是Windows系统中用于自动化任务的脚本语言,可以将一系列DOS命令组合在一起执行。它类似于Unix中的Shell脚本,适用于自动化重复性工作。批处理脚本的基本语法包括变量设置、字符串操作、条件语句和循环等。常用命令有echo、set、if、for等,可以通过"command /?"查看具体用法。

02

需求分析

用户需要将大量文件路径进行格式转换,主要涉及两方面:

  1. 在路径前添加网络地址前缀
  2. 将正斜杠替换为反斜杠

例如,将原始路径:

/平面设计组/Amazon/Amazon-北美-(Amazon USA.)/FT-家具-(Furniture)/FTBFBF-床架/FTBFBF-0001/YITAMOTOR

转换为:

\\192.168.17.240\平面设计组\Amazon\Amazon-北美-(Amazon USA.)\FT-家具-(Furniture)\FTBFBF-床架\FTBFBF-0001\YITAMOTOR
03

解决方案

批处理脚本方法

批处理脚本适合处理大量数据,自动化程度高,执行速度快。以下是具体实现步骤:

  1. 创建一个文本文件,将所有原始路径保存到其中,每行一个路径,保存为input.txt

  2. 编写批处理脚本,代码如下:

@echo off
setlocal enabledelayedexpansion

for /f "delims=" %%a in (input.txt) do (
    set "path=%%a"
    echo \\192.168.17.240!path:/=\!
) > output.txt
  1. 将上述代码保存为convert.bat

  2. 双击运行convert.bat,转换后的路径将输出到output.txt文件中。

Excel公式方法

Excel公式法适合熟悉Excel的用户,操作简单直观。以下是具体步骤:

  1. 将原始路径数据放在Excel的A列。

  2. 在B1单元格输入公式:

="\\192.168.17.240"&SUBSTITUTE(A1,"/","\")
  1. 双击单元格右下角填充柄自动填充下方单元格。

  2. 选中B列 -> 右键复制 -> 选择性粘贴为值。

04

对比分析

  • 批处理脚本:适合处理大量数据,自动化程度高,执行速度快。但需要用户有基本的脚本运行知识,比如如何保存和运行.bat文件。

  • Excel公式法:对于熟悉Excel的用户来说,操作直观,不需要编程知识。但当数据量较大时,处理速度可能较慢,且受Excel最大行数限制。

05

注意事项

  1. 权限问题:确保你有权限访问和修改目标路径。

  2. 路径长度限制:Windows对路径长度有限制(通常不超过260字符),过长的路径可能导致操作失败。

  3. 特殊字符处理:批处理脚本和Excel都支持Unicode字符,但某些特殊字符可能需要特殊处理。

  4. 数据备份:在运行任何自动化脚本前,建议先备份原始数据,以防万一。

通过学习和应用批处理脚本,你可以更高效地完成各种重复性任务,释放更多时间专注于更有价值的工作。希望这篇文章能帮助你掌握这一实用技能,提升工作效率!

© 2023 北京元石科技有限公司 ◎ 京公网安备 11010802042949号